The Educational Consultants’ (EC) job is to assist a client with addressing the issues affecting the quality of his/her academic life. As part of this service, the Educational Consultant begins the process for students to be assigned a tutor based on the content area in which the client needs assistance and the area of expertise of the tutor. The Educational Consultant then monitors the tutor-client relationship to ensure that their client is receiving what he needs from the tutoring relationship and to determine when or if their client requires additional assistance.
